Thousands more queue to see Pope Francis on second day of lying in state
About 61,000 people filed past the pontiff’s coffin in the first 26 hours at St Peter’s Basilica, the Vatican says.

A look at Catholics in America
A 2024 survey found that 54% of U.S. Catholics are white, while 36% are Hispanic. Asian Americans make up 4%, and Black Americans account for 2%. (Scripps News)
